  18. Many Thanks Steve and all of my fellow Pirates for the Prays and well Wishes! Just a update, it is now one month since the accident Jan 12th. I was waiting to post here on the one month mark just to show how fast and well my recovery has been. (Thank You lord and all of my friends for the prays!) I've had many test, several MIR's and other scans. All levels and scans came back good. No damage from the hypothermia, shock and low blood levels. I feel great and just about have my stamina back and my rotary cup tear feeling much better.. I was out the other day with the AQ playing around in the wetsand, can't wait to get back in the water, which maybe this summer. As far as what happened, Joe D's post above covers the details.... What saved me, The Good Lord and my Floating sifter. I had a Doning tube (which bleeds out the air from my drysuit) allowing water cold water (slowly) into my drysuit. If not for being able to keep my upper body (head) in the Sifter I would have slowly went chest/head under. And Thank God for the lady who heard my cry and the rescue team that quickly arrived. I did get all of my equipment back, the rescue squad was very kind in dropping all by my home the day after. I have a list of a few who where involved in my recover, I do have plans on thanking each in person. Many lessons learned, first take a hunting partner always. Stay out of the water once it goes below 50F. Trash the Artic Pro boots, Not safe. Stay away from beach's that have heavy equipment moving sand, dredging. Like mentioned, have a Boaters safety whistle. And wear a manual inflate life vest when hunting deep. I still have video of the accident but going to wait to watch. Maybe next winter when I get the urge to go out...😬 Looking forwards, I will be taking off some time. Maybe by summer I can slip back into the water.   21. Clive .....I have to say I find the Excalibur in All Metal easier to determine the shape, size, and depth of the target. I think part of the reason is the excalibur has a much softer audio. The "AQ"s audio is on steroid's and one must use great coil control to be able to define the shape and size of the target. Depth seems to be a little easier but really can take time to adjust to if your use to other All Metal machines. I do a few scoops then check the target, Oooo it's the next scoop..and Bam its deeper, then every scoop it getting louder and louder..2 scoops later and hard to believe it's blasting like it's a can.. but its a coin or ring. Really takes getting use to a machine that is so powerful. I also love those one way signals on the edge of the detecting field. If you try and move around and get it better ... it disappears...Love this Machine.
